Research And Application Of Intelligent Method For Garment Pattern Generation

Apparel CAD system is an important link in the information management of apparel production enterprises.The use of apparel CAD board can improve the production efficiency of enterprises and respond to market changes quickly.However,the existing clothing CAD system is lack of intelligence,which can be regarded as converting traditional manual drawing template tool into a mouse and keyboard,the template drawing process has no substantial change,still need the experience of the template division.Therefore,in order to better adapt to the needs of enterprises,it is necessary to build intelligent clothing CAD.This paper proposes a method for intelligently generating clothing patterns,which is mainly for the conventional production methods of clothing enterprises.The intelligence of the method is mainly embodied in two aspects:on one hand,it has the function of automatic board-playing,which can realize the automatic generation of the template of a certain type of clothing,and can also realize the corresponding change of the pattern of the clothing model for the clothing of the changed style;On the other hand,it has the habit of self-study.It proposed a method to quantify the experience of pattern maker to extract the experience of pattern maker,and then used BP neural network to train for the learning model,so as to learn the drawing experience of experienced pattern maker and apply it to the automatic generation process of garment pattern.Based on the above methods,a method for generating the intelligent sample of conventional men's shirts is constructed.The research is mainly carried out from the following aspects:(1)By collecting and analyzing the styles of conventional men's shirts,dividing their parts,and obtaining the basic styles and variation styles;(2)Select a suitable template drawing method for template drawing;(3)Conduct a comparative analysis of style changes and corresponding structural changes,and extract the key control points of sample changes;(4)This paper studies the change rule of the structure of conventional men's shirt when its style changes,and focuses on the experimental study of the change rule of three key parts,including the change of armhole curve,the change of sleeve length with the change of cuff and elbow volume,and the relationship between armhole and sleeve hill curve.(5)A quantitative method for drawing master's drawing experience is proposed,and a self-learning model based on BP neural network is constructed.Finally,based on the research on the intelligent generation method of the conventional men's shirt model,the object-oriented method is used to digitally describe its style and structure,thus constructing the conventional men's shirt smart boarding system.
